Suppose that a teacher normally gives 15% A's, 25% B's, 35% C's,15% D's, and 10% F's. Suppose she has a class of 50 students.
(a) Find the probability that she gives 8 A's, 10 B's, 20 C's, 8D's, and 4 F's and the conditional probability that she gives 8A's, 10 B's and 20 C's given that she gives 8 D's and 4 F's.

(b) Find the probability that she gives 8 A's, 10 B's, 20 C's, and12 D's and F's and the conditional probability of 8 A's, 10 B's and20 C's given 12 D's and F's.

(c) Find the probability that she gives 8 A's and 4 F's and theconditional probability of 8 A's given 4 F's.

(d) Find the probability 40 students pass (get A, B, or C).Approximate the probability that at least 40 pass.

(e) Approximate the probability that more people get A's or B'sthan get D's or F's.
